daveleo Posted February 19, 2010 Share #120 Posted February 19, 2010 . . . Also we have something really unusual from Dave; you need to explain what you did. That image really has intrigued me (no big deal, to my great shame I was fascinated by moving avatars not so long ago and before that flash photography without magnesium powder). . Pete that is an animated GIF format image . . . started with a sloppy B&W jpg i shot while driving home . . . at night . . . added the fancy edges and drop shadow . . . made 2 duplicate layers, and added a very small starburst to the second layer. save as a GIF animation (not a flattened image . . .do not merge layers) . . . and set each layer time to 500ms (1/2 second). limitation is the final image is degraded to GIF which can only have 256 colors . . . i got away with it because of this simple starting image.
